Pneumatic Globe Control Valves Manage Pressure Drop

Pneumatic globe control valves control pressure drop by adjusting the flow resistance inside the valve body. When the valve plug moves, it changes the flow area through which the fluid passes, directly impacting the pressure downstream.

  • Precise Flow Control: Vincer Valve offers fine control over the flow rate, allowing for small incremental changes that stabilize pressure drops.
  • Responsive Actuation: Pneumatic actuators quickly respond to control signals, enabling dynamic adjustments to maintain desired pressure levels.
  • Smooth Operation: The globe valve’s flow path reduces turbulence, leading to smoother pressure transitions and less wear on the system.

What is Metal Stamping?

Metal stamping is a manufacturing process that transforms flat metal sheets into specific shapes through the use of dies and stamping presses. It includes a range of techniques such as:

  • Blanking
  • Bending
  • Punching
  • Coining
  • Embossing

These operations are typically performed in high-speed presses, enabling mass production with minimal variation.
